Got a suspicious job offer through Indeed from someone named Yogesh
I got contacted by someone named Yogesh Deswal who said he was from a staffing firm called Finezi, Inc. He found me on Indeed.com about an IT Project Manager job for PG&E. When I asked him to call me to talk about it, he said his call wouldn't go through and asked me to call him instead. I called the number he gave me and my phone showed a "medium risk" warning right away.
They sent over a "right to represent" form for the contract work. The form looked really sketching to me. The company name on the form wasn't even Finezi, it said Agile1. I didn't sign it or send it back.
The whole thing feels like a scam. I'm putting this out there so if anyone else hears from this Yogesh person or Finezi, do not sign that form. It seems like a way to take your information.
